GLENMOORE AT HONEY BROOK
Stableboys...... 1 0 0  0 0 0  0 0 0  -  1  9  0
Beekeepers...... 0 2 0  0 0 0  2 0    -  4  8  0
Win:Burris(7-7) Loss:Bannister(4-9) Save:McGraw(3rd)
 
In a game at The Nest the Honey Brook Beekeepers got by the Glenmoore
Stableboys 4-1.
 
Honey Brook took the lead for keeps in the bottom of the 2nd inning when they
came up with 2 runs on 1 hit.  That was all the offense they were to need.
Honey Brook finished with 8 hits in the victory.  
 
The victory went to Ray Burris(7-7) who went 6 and 1/3 innings, allowing 1
run. Burris got help from Tug McGraw who was credited with his 3rd save.
Floyd Bannister(4-9) was charged with the loss.  
 
LIONVILLE AT ELVERSON
Tiger-Cats...... 0 0 0  0 0 0  0 0 0  -  0  2  0
Squires......... 0 0 0  0 0 0  3 0    -  3  7  0
Win:Halicki(8-7) Loss:Kison(5-6)
Homeruns- J.Milner(7th)
 
Ed Halicki blanked Lionville allowing just 2 hits as the Elverson Squires
bested the Lionville ballclub 3-0 at French Creek Park.
 
Halicki(8-7) escaped virtually unscathed against the Lionville hitters.  He
didn't allow much, just 2 hits and 1 walk in 9 innings lowering his ERA from
3.90 to 3.64.  Elverson had a total of 7 hits for the game.  
 
Bruce Kison(5-6) suffered the loss.  He surrendered 7 hits and no walks in 6
and 1/3 innings.
